i have a Kew, & most of my low mintage , low 70 grade 50p proofs have been acquired via TSF but over a longer period of time. Some of the members do put some nice coins up.
Kew & the WWF were my first but the lowest ones are those that only come in Annual Sets , so that is Britten 2013 & Team GB 2020. The Olympics were supposed to be 2020 but when it moved to 2021 in Tokyo, due to Covid, the stand alone proof had its date changed to 2021. In both cases there are only 70 issued, & only a couple at 70.

The 2005 Britannia was the hardest to source. Fun fact, there were no gold bullion Britannia's released in 2005, the only option was proofs and the 1oz was only available in the 4 coin set so its a very hard coin to find. On top of that, it doesn't grade very well so it's also difficult to get a PF70 so it took me a while to find.
